Key Points

Positve
  • Tata Motors Ltd (BOM:500570) reported a strong performance for the full year, with revenue up 2.7% and EBIT up 60 basis points.
  • The company achieved a significant reduction in net automotive debt, with the domestic Indian business back to net cash.
  • Jaguar Land Rover (JLR) delivered its highest Q3 revenue ever, with EBIT at 9%, the highest in a decade.
  • The company received the eligibility certificate for production-linked incentives (PLI), resulting in a cash inflow of INR142 crores.
  • Tata Motors Ltd (BOM:500570) showcased a strong product offensive at the auto expo, including the launch of the all-new Tata Sierra and the upcoming Range Rover Electric.
Negative
  • The company faced challenges in the China market, impacting JLR's revenue and ROCE targets.
  • There was a decline in ASPs for JLR, attributed to China mix and FX impacts.
  • The small commercial vehicle segment contracted post-BS VI transition, losing ground to three-wheelers and pickups.
  • The company experienced higher VME (variable marketing expenses) and warranty costs, impacting profitability.
  • There is uncertainty regarding the electrification journey, which may require continued investment in ICE powertrains, potentially increasing overall CapEx.
